A native of Forkhill, Co. Armagh, Paula Flynn began listening
to country, folk and bluegrass music when she was just a wee thing.
Singing came naturally and she attended Ballyfermot Rock School
years later.
Let's Dance found its way into the hands of Ballygowan advertising
executives. After fielding calls along the lines of "Who's the
girl singing the Bowie song?" EMI came on board and decided to
release it as a single.
Miss Paula Flynn is currently studying in DCU while also recording
her debut album. She's pretty busy.
